What Exactly are Mod Bee Obituaries?

So, let's dive into what mod bee obituaries actually are. Think of them as a digital memorial, a tribute to the moderators and administrators who have passed away or stepped down from their positions. These aren't your traditional obituaries; they're often found within the very communities the moderators served. They might take the form of forum threads, dedicated website pages, or even social media posts. The key is that they're a way for the community to collectively mourn, remember, and honor the individuals who dedicated their time and energy to building and maintaining a positive online environment. These obituaries often highlight the moderator's personality, their contributions to the community, and the impact they had on its members. You'll find stories of kindness, dedication, and sometimes even humor, painting a picture of the person behind the username. It's a way of acknowledging that these moderators were more than just online figures; they were real people who made a real difference in the lives of others. They fostered connections, resolved conflicts, and helped create spaces where people could feel safe and welcome. The mod bee obituaries serve as a lasting testament to their efforts, ensuring that their contributions are not forgotten. How are Mod Bee Obituaries Created and Shared?

Okay, so how do these mod bee obituaries actually come to life? The process can vary depending on the community and its customs. In many cases, a thread or post is started on the forum or platform where the moderator was active. This thread serves as a central gathering place for community members to share their memories, condolences, and stories about the moderator. Sometimes, a dedicated page or section is created on the community's website or wiki. This allows for a more formal and permanent tribute, often including photos, biographical information, and a collection of testimonials. Social media also plays a role in sharing mod bee obituaries. Announcements might be made on the community's social media channels, linking to the main obituary or tribute page. This helps to reach a wider audience and allows members who may not be active on the forum to participate. The content of these obituaries is often a collaborative effort. Community members contribute their own personal stories, anecdotes, and memories of the moderator. This creates a rich tapestry of perspectives and helps to paint a full picture of the individual. The tone is usually respectful, heartfelt, and celebratory. While there is sadness and grief, there is also a strong sense of gratitude and appreciation for the moderator's contributions. It's a chance to remember the good times, the positive interactions, and the impact the moderator had on the community. The sharing of mod bee obituaries is an important part of the grieving process for the community. It allows members to come together, support each other, and celebrate the life of someone who made a difference.
